The Expanse: Osiris Reborn on Game Pass Day One, With a Beta Coming Soon
A major announcement from the recent Xbox Partner Preview was The Expanse: Osiris Reborn. While the game is currently slated for a Spring 2027 release and will be available on Xbox Game Pass from day one, the biggest news is that a closed beta will be available on Xbox Series X/S starting April 22nd. This marks a significant change for Owlcat Games, as they move into developing third-person shooters. Fans who have enjoyed their previous games will be excited to get an early look at the work in progress, as Owlcat has a history of offering closed betas to its supporters, and Osiris Reborn will follow suit.
The closed beta for The Expanse: Osiris Reborn will be open to players who have supported the game at the Founder level. You can become a Founder by purchasing either the Miller’s Pack DLC or the Collector’s Edition directly from the Owlcat website. A key thing to remember is that the beta will be available right up until the game launches, so there’s no need to rush into it. This makes sense because Osiris Reborn doesn’t have any multiplayer features, which usually create limited-time access for beta testers.
During the Xbox Partner Preview, Owlcat unveiled a new gameplay trailer for Osiris Reborn that will likely excite fans of Mass Effect. They also revealed that characters on your ship will influence the game even when they aren’t actively with your team, though details are still limited. Owlcat did explain that Osiris Reborn will feature a new ‘Exploit’ system, allowing players to use the environment to quickly defeat enemies – like blowing up a weak point in a structure to take out a whole group at once – taking their previous RPGs to the next level.
